§ 424.204 — TRADING REQUIREMENTS FOR DERIVATIVE INSTRUMENTS
IN § 424.204Title 4. REGULATION OF SOLVENCY · Part B. RESERVES AND INVESTMENTS · Ch. 424. INVESTMENTS FOR CERTAIN INSURERS · Art. E. RISK CONTROL TRANSACTIONS
Statute text
View on sourceEach derivative instrument must be:
(1)traded on a securities exchange;
(2)entered into with, or guaranteed by, a business entity;
(3)issued or written by, or entered into with, the issuer of the underlying interest on which the derivative instrument is based; or
(4)in the case of futures, traded through a broker who is:
(A)registered as a futures commission merchant under the Commodity Exchange Act (7 U.S.C. Section 1 et seq.), as amended; or
